Class description: This workshop series offers a hands-on introduction to crochet for adult learners at all starting points. Participants will learn to hold a hook and yarn, build a foundation chain, and work single, half-double, and double crochet stitches. As the series progresses, participants explore hook sizing, yarn weight, reading basic patterns, and freeform crochet as an expressive, intuitive practice. No experience necessary. All supplies provided.
ABOUT THE INSTRUCTOR
Karen Merriott has a BFA in painting from San Francisco Arts Institute and Digital Animation from Computer Arts Institute. Karen has worked as an international digital graphic designer, a UX designer, and a software engineer. Karen is a multi-media contemporary abstract surrealist artist who works in large format. She teaches youth programs with the Children’s Museum of Art, after-school classes, and Summer EcoArt Camp at Arts Benicia, and leads the 4th-grade Art Classes with B.U.S.D.’s STEAM Program.
